HIGHER Education Authority (HEA) Director General Professor Kazhila Chinsembu says institutions of higher learning should shift from being graduate factories to producing graduates with practical skills. Meanwhile, Prof Chinsembu says higher learning institutions should embrace Artificial Intelligence (AI) in a responsible manner, not as a copy and paste tool for students. Speaking when he featured on Choma Maanu radio station, Friday, Prof Chinsembu said the curriculum in higher learning institutions should be relevant to graduates and the nation. He also disclosed that the Authority would develop a higher education strategy for AI to guide higher education institutions. “Our main transformation agenda is that our higher education institutions should shift from becoming merely factories for graduates.
